Lucent's New Chip Is Just One Molecule Thick
lotusFlow writes: "According to this NYTimes article, Lucent has developed a chip with a layer of transistors that is one molecule thick. This development is considered a new tep above nanotech because "here you direct the molecules with self-assembly to go where you want them to go." Commercial applications of this technology are years in the making, of course."
